Output 39c2342fedb3043bf5ff6d56ca55e15f14d1d5d423c41bb939d56c0e1e483917:3

value
2917736
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7bcdaf4b132594700b3ac92a7bc5f79d8c765f8 OP_EQUALVERIFY OP_CHECKSIG
address
1KD7i55QjSrHhjfd9MVnfEk8rt7DRYGvN6
transaction
39c2342fedb3043bf5ff6d56ca55e15f14d1d5d423c41bb939d56c0e1e483917
spent
true